Public Works seeks approval for roller and mulcher purchases; commissioners ask to verify Blue Lake Road limits before paving
Summary
Public Works requested county purchases of a double‑steel vibratory roller ($56,900) and a Caterpillar mulching head ($26,212.51) from cash carryforward; commissioners asked staff to confirm whether the Blue Lake Road paving segment runs through a church parking lot before approving a separate $41,400 paving expense.
Public Works presented equipment and project items for board approval and for placement on the consent agenda.
